VIDEO: Lithe young forms perform award-winning new choreography at Sadler's Wells
Mike Pollitt | Monday 17 September, 2012 14:27
This is what new modern dance looks like in 2012. Muscular, and not without a certain grace.
James Cousins won the inaugural New Adventures Choreographer Award, founded by Matthew Bourne, last year. His prize was funding and support leading to this performance at Sadler’s Wells on 7 September.
